Three ways to make a large home feel cozier

A home should be a place you’ll look forward to being in after a hard day’s work. It should be cozy for both the owners and the visitors. But it’s a challenge for some homes with large spaces to make theirs inviting. Here are three ways to make a large home feel homey: 

Image source: pinimg.com

1. Strategically place tall potted plants If your home has a tall ceiling, fill it with potted trees. As long as your room gets enough light to support the plant’s needs, you really can’t go wrong with adding a massive houseplant. 

2. Paint two-tone walls While tall potted plants are great for drawing the eye up, emphasizing tall ceilings, sometimes we want the opposite effect. Painting color on your walls only part of the way up creates a cozier feeling, tricking the eye into thinking the walls are shorter than they are. 

3. Go for oversized ottomans One of the most challenging aspects of a large living room is making an enormous seating arrangement feel cozy. It can feel a bit empty if there’s too much distance between the coffee table and the sofa. Choosing a big upholstered ottoman will close that gap and add softness at the same time.
